Adaption of the Primary Vertex reconstruction algorithm to also reconstruct SMOG2 PVs.

Within the SMOG2 project, Run3 proton-gas collisions will be limited to z in [-500, -300] mm, where the gas will be confined. In order to efficiently reconstruct SMOG2 PVs coping with their lower track multiplicity and with the event geometry with mainly high-pseudorapidity tracks, the thresholds set in the histogramming and clustering phases of the PV reconstruction need to be loosened. By asking a different threshold as a function of the z (track poca, seed or vertex position, depending on the phase), this is proved to not affect the pp performance, while most inefficiency on SMOG2 events is recovered (see enclosed plots and presentations linked there).
